Computing and Information Services
Network Group

The Computing and Information Services (CIS) Network Group at Texas A&M University is responsible for the campus computer network backbone and LAN's in over 140 buildings.  This involves continuously maintaining and growing the campus network backbone while providing commodity network connections to the desktop.  Other responsibilities include maintaining a large, high-speed PPP dial-in bank, connectivity to the Internet, remote office services, and the DNS servers for the Texas A&M University.
